Details
A vulnerability classified as critical has been found in Phoenix Contact QUINT4-UPS up to 06. This affects an unknown code of the component Websocket Handler. The manipulation with an unknown input leads to a buffer overflow vulnerability. CWE is classifying the issue as CWE-120. The product copies an input buffer to an output buffer without verifying that the size of the input buffer is less than the size of the output buffer, leading to a buffer overflow. This is going to have an impact on availability. The summary by CVE is:
The websocket handler is vulnerable to a denial of service condition. An unauthenticated remote attacker can send a crafted websocket message to trigger the issue without affecting the core functionality.
The weakness was published by D. Blagojevic, S. Dietz, F. Koroknai and T. Weber as VDE-2025-072. The advisory is shared at certvde.com. This vulnerability is uniquely identified as CVE-2025-41707 since 04/16/2025. The exploitability is told to be easy. It is possible to initiate the attack remotely. No form of authentication is needed for exploitation. Neither technical details nor an exploit are publicly available.
Upgrading to version 07 eliminates this vulnerability.
